I have only met him for a consultation so I can't say I completely know his work. \r \r I wanted breast augmentation. I have done a lot of research over the web, went to see a doctor in Canada and my sister had breast augmentation, so I knew exactly what I wanted. I wanted silicone implants with an incision at the armpit. Dr. Zandi's specialty is in the aereola, so he told me he could do it, but didn't know how going through the armpit was going to turn out. I also had a very small aereola, so Dr. Zandi could not do this procedure on me. Dr. Zandi is rated as one of the best doctors in San Francisco Magazine back in 2005, but that depends on the procedure you're looking for. I'm sure that he is a respected physician among his colleagues, but I didn't feel personally comfortable with him as my doctor. He seemed way too arrogant. I asked him a lot of questions, and he made me feel like I shouldn't be asking him questions because he has been in this field for 35 years. \r \r He also charges a lot. If he were to do an armpit incision on me with silicone implants, it would cost $8500...No thanks, I would rather go to Canada and pay $5900 (this was what my sister paid for the same procedure a month ago and she looked great!!)
